Description

This form is a Quitclaim Deed where the Grantor is a Trust and the Grantees are Five Individuals. Grantor conveys and quitclaims the described property to Grantees. Grantees take the property as joint tenants with the right of survivorship or as tenants in common. This deed complies with all state statutory laws.

One major disadvantage of a quitclaim deed is that it offers no warranty or guarantee regarding the title of the property. When you use a Sterling Heights Michigan Quitclaim Deed from Grantor Trust to Five Individual Grantees, you risk transferring any existing issues, such as liens or claims, to the new owners. Therefore, it is wise to conduct thorough due diligence before proceeding with this type of deed.
